Greg Kroah-Hartman Chastises Critic, Says Linux Foundation Strongly Supports Kernel Developers

dimanche 8 octobre 2023, 09:34 , par Slashdot
It started when Linux blogger Bryan Lunduke complained about how the Linux Foundation was reducing the six-year long-term support (LTS) window for the Linux kernel to two years. Lunduke argued that the Foundation seemed more interested in funding compliance best practices — as well as artificial intelligence and blockchain projects.

In an online discussion, Linux kernel maintainer Greg Kroah-Hartman had this response:
Did anyone think to actually ask the developer who is maintaining the long-term support kernel versions why he made that change (back in February?), i.e. me...? No, I guess that would take too much effort, and wouldn't result in such a click-bait headline.
'LTS kernels are no longer supported for 6 years because it turns out no one used them.' doesn't have that same fun sound...

In a second comment Kroah-Hartman also clarified that in fact 'The amount of resources and other stuff that the Linux Foundation provides to the Linux kernel community has increased over the years, including last year. '

Just because new people are brought in with new projects (that the LF member companies want to host) does not mean that somehow less is being given to the kernel community at all. It is not a zero-sum game here at all, that's not how the LF works in any way.
Again, this would have been easy to verify if someone just asked us.
So to repeat, no 'abandonment' is happening here at all, the opposite is happening, just like it has for the entirety of the Linux Foundation's existence, support has grown every year.
